If you are being asked for a new password then you or someone changed it. If this is the case, you can't retrieve the old password. Go through the reset procedures using your secret questions/answers, once this is complete, change the password back to the old one. If don't believe yahoo uses previous password word tracking but if so you will not be able the use the old password anymore.
